Vernors
Vernors is a brand of ginger ale produced by Keurig Dr Pepper in the United States. It originated in Detroit, Michigan, where pharmacist James Vernor created the beverage in the mid-19th century. According to the story, Vernor stored a ginger soda in oak barrels during the Civil War to age and improve its flavor, a process that produced vanilla and spice notes that became the drink’s hallmark. The product was introduced to the public in 1866 as Vernor’s Ginger Ale and quickly gained popularity in Michigan and the surrounding Great Lakes region.
